The High Cost of Headaches
 


According to the Chiropractors’ Association of Australia (CAA), the estimated annual costs associated with headaches in that country, in terms of absenteeism and lost productivity, are $750 million. In the USA, the estimated annual costs are $16.9 billion! Seems like headaches are causing quite a few companies, and entire countries, a lot of money every year!


Since headaches are so routinely helped with chiropractic care, it makes their financial and emotional costs seem so needless.

While there are many of the studies trying to quantify the cost of headaches in the workplace, very few of these focus on issues, such as quality of life, impact on the family, cost of out-of-pocket medical care (e.g., medications and health care practitioner visits). These costs, both tangible and intangible, take their toll on the headache sufferer as well.

Sometimes, headaches can be a symptom of a more serious illness. They can also be the result of many common causes, many of which can be effectively addressed through regular chiropractic care. Chiropractors are specially trained to locate spinal nerve disturbances. Then they use spinal adjustments to correct these abnormalities and imbalances, returning the nervous system to more optimal functioning, which in most cases, relieves the cause of the headaches.

A recent study, conducted by Macquarie University in Australia, found that chiropractic adjustments to the spine significantly reduced migraines in 72% of the people surveyed. Often over–the-counter and prescription pain relievers reduce the pain (symptom), but they don’t correct the underlying spinal problem that may be causing the headache in the first place.

Exercise caution when using pain medication to treat headache pain. Aside from other negative side effects, the use of over-the-counter medications may actually result in a “rebound effect,” which triggers additional headaches!
